Abstract
The invention discloses an intelligent parking induction method based on network voice short messages and a system thereof. The system comprises a parking space monitoring system, a public network server, a mobile communication network, a monitoring center, an Ethernet local area network and the Internet; the mobile communication network is connected with the parking space monitoring system, the public network server and the monitoring center, and the monitoring center is also connected with the Ethernet local area network and the Internet. The method comprises the following steps: the parking space information is gathered and released to mobile phones of users sending the subscription short messages, websites and parking direction boards on roads in real time through the mobile communication network and the Internet, so that the parking space information is fully publicized, the users can obtain the parking space information through the network, the telephone inquiry and the short messages, and can reserve the parking spaces. Therefore, the parking difficulty is effectively solved; simultaneously, the parking fee can be directed deducted from the mobile phone accounts of the users, thereby being convenient and highly effective, and the problem of disordered charging can be effectively solved; more over, the utilization ratio of the parking spaces can be greatly enhanced, the resource waste is avoided, and the management cost is low.

As shown in Figure 3, the client can have multiple mode to use this intelligent parking guide system, and use is as follows:
1. numeral is put broadcast mode: the client directly dials voice special service number and berth numbering, the voice special service number is 12580, as berth numbering 10001, can directly connect when the client is stopped and dial 1258010001, can dial again one time 1258010001 when the client picks up the car, send request; After the request of parking is received by administrative center, after whether inspection clients' accounts remaining sum is enough to payment, beam back a SMS confirmation or refusal; Administrative center settles accounts after receiving the request of picking up the car, and beams back a relevant charge information of SMS confirmation.
2. short message mode: when the client is stopped, send out a note to management company, content comprises the berth numbering at least, and option is car plate (getting the number-plate number of registration during vacancy), down time (getting preset value during vacancy); After note is received by management company, check whether Parking permitted, after whether the clients' accounts remaining sum be enough to payment, beam back a SMS confirmation or refusal, when the client picks up the car, send out a note to management company; Management company settles accounts, and beams back a relevant charge information of SMS confirmation.
3. call voice is replied (IVR) mode: the client sends a telegraph a dedicated phone number of management company, under the prompting of computerized speech, input successively: business demand (stopping/pick up the car/stop payment), berth numbering, account number (phone number or cash advance card number sign indicating number) and password; For the request of stopping, after whether computer system checks that Parking permitted in the berth, whether the clients' accounts remaining sum be enough to payment, respond confirmation (picking up the car the time at last) or refusal; For the request of picking up the car, settle accounts behind management company's checking data, respond relevant charge information to the client.In the opportune moment of above process, the user can require operator's (operator attendance) service, is assisted by the operator.
4.Internet mode: the client inputs on registration form: business demand (stopping/pick up the car/stop payment), berth numbering, account number (phone number or cash advance card number sign indicating number) and password with WAP mobile phone or other mode login management company internet pages; The processing procedure of computer system is to similar with upper type.
